Periosteum
The dense layer of vascular connective tissue enveloping the bones except at the surfaces of the joints.
Endosteum
A thin, vascular membrane covering the internal surfaces of bones.
Diaphysis
The main or midsection (shaft) of a long bone, which is typically hollow and contains marrow.
Rheumatoid
Relates to rheumatoid arthritis, a chronic inflammatory disorder affecting many joints, including those in the hands and feet.
